Transaction e043076176894c593c092dcfc28abac503e54ffcd4f0e17111cd31309e14e8fe

1 Input
1 Outputs
  • e043076176894c593c092dcfc28abac503e54ffcd4f0e17111cd31309e14e8fe:0
  • value  533968
    address  36cuYyqc9kbf98YCcxXFQJrokPG5WELhun